Married with his daughter

A lot of people have seen these beautiful and sad pictures of a father and his daughter. He remade his wedding pictures of his now deceased wife with his young daughter. When the father got married they had just bought an new house for the family. That was 4,5 years ago and in the meantime his wife died of lung cancer. When the father sold his house he wanted to remake his wedding pictures but now with his daughter. He asked his sister in law to make these gripping pictures.By far the most powerful pictures shared in december 2013.

Obama selfie Mandela memorial

The selfie has made it to the word of the year and it seems everybody is making selfies these days. Even President Barack Obama, UK Prime Minister David Cameron, and Denmark Prime Minister Helle Thorning-Schmidt. They have made this iconic selfie at the memorial service of Mandela. Michelle Obama looks not amused. But the photographer Roberto Schmidt wrote a blog about this pictures and insists that this is not true. He said: “But photos can lie. In reality, just a few seconds earlier the first lady was herself joking with those around her, Cameron and Schmidt included. Her stern look was captured by chance.”

Beyonce Visual album

On friday the 13th Beyonce surprised the world with a complete new album with 14 new songs accompanied with 17 video clips. This visual album was exclusively available on Itunes for a week and after three days sold nearly 900.000 copies. The album came as a complete surprise without any buildup campaign. According to the BBC the succes has been fueled by a number of factors: By keeping the project secret, the star avoided leaks; while the inability to purchase individual tracks online meant fans had no choice but to pay for the whole album.

WestJet Christmas Miracle: real-time giving

And then there is the Christmas holiday, always a big happening for brands and advertising. The clear winner of the Christmas promotions is Canadian Airline Westjet. They surprised passenger who where boarding their flight with what the wanted for Christmas. Westjet employees then bought all the gifts at the airport of the flights destination. Who would have thought that these wishes became reality. And then the youtube movie went viral. It is now seen 34+ million times. The whole operation is a fraction of the budget of a normal commercial.
